Output d620a27de85904b21c2443d408d2dee59a57ae7cbdfa58c743df555f2441a4ea:0

value
22798940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b031d7f71b1ce75e0c7c798e2e49cc1bccb6c696 OP_EQUAL
address
MPxnsPRPSjFzEoP7F1prJKUuhsopv3yXuq
transaction
d620a27de85904b21c2443d408d2dee59a57ae7cbdfa58c743df555f2441a4ea
spent
true